What Are Barefoot Shoes?

Barefoot shoes are designed to let your feet move as naturally as possible while still providing protection from the ground. Unlike many modern shoes, they typically have flexible soles, little or no heel lift, and plenty of room for your toes to spread comfortably.

Many people choose barefoot-style footwear because they enjoy the natural feel, comfort, and freedom of movement. Some also find that barefoot shoes encourage better balance and help strengthen the muscles in their feet over time. Since everyone's feet are different, the experience can vary from person to person.

What Is Earthing or Grounding?

Earthing (also called grounding) is the practice of making direct contact with the Earth's natural surfaces, such as grass, sand, or soil. Many people enjoy wearing soft-soled leather moccasins because they appreciate the natural feel and closer connection to the ground.

While some people believe grounding promotes relaxation and overall well-being, research is still ongoing, and individual experiences vary.
